Keep Up With Your Favorite Blogs (And Save Time, Too!)

December 21, 2006 by Michelle Waters · Leave a Comment 

So you have 5 bazillion weblogs and websites you like to keep up with. But as a busy WAHM, you have a heard time getting back to all of them. By the time you do remember to return, the blog owner has posted 50 bazillion articles and you have no hope of finding the time to read them all.

I feel your pain.

And I’ve found a few solutions.

My favorite solution thus far is Google Homepage. If you already have a Google Adwords, Calendar, Analytics or Adsense account, just sign in. Otherwise, you’ll want to register.

Now you can add the RSS feeds from your favorite weblogs to your Google Homepage, where they’ll be displayed wherever you want them. Anytime one of your weblogs is updated, you’ll see a link to the new post on the homepage. Google also includes several other modules and customizations you can add to make this homepage infinitely useful and allow you to save considerable time. I particularly love the fact that my Google Calendar can be added to the page (and I can make it appear where I want it on the page, just by moving the module around by the header).

My Yahoo and My MSN have similar functionality, although neither of them seemed as customizable as the Google Homepage. I added my weblog feeds to them anyway. :lol:

And finally, Netvibes seems pretty promising. I’d probably embrace this homepage site if I didn’t already use Google Calendar. But perhaps you’ll find it useful. As with Google, you can add your favorite weblog’s RSS feeds to the homepage and keep up with them as they update.
